Kodi (/koʊdi/ transl. Flag) is a 2016 Indian Tamil-language political action drama film directed by R. S. Durai Senthilkumar and produced by Vetrimaaran via Grass Root Film Company. The film stars Dhanush, Trisha Krishnan and Anupama Parameswaran (in her Tamil film debut). Saranya Ponvannan, S. A. Chandrasekhar, Kaali Venkat, Namo Narayana and G. Marimuthu play supporting roles. In the film, a politician has to compete against his lover, and his apolitical twin brother is also dragged into the conflict.
The film, announced untitled in August 2015, is the first to feature Dhanush in a dual role, and the title was announced that December. Principal photography began in January 2016 and wrapped that March. The film's music was composed by Santhosh Narayanan, the cinematography was handled by Venkatesh S, and editing by Prakash Mabbu.
Kodi was released on 28 October 2016, during the week of Diwali. It received five nominations in the Tamil branch at the 64th Filmfare Awards South, including Best Actor (Dhanush), Best Actress (Trisha) and Best Supporting Actress (Anupama and Saranya), but did not win any of them; Trisha instead won the Filmfare Critics Award for Best Actress – Tamil. The film was remade in Kannada as Dhwaja (2018).
